Abstract

Steel is one of the main materials in making building construction materials, especially focusing on applications. ST 37 Steel is a low carbon steel which has a carbon content of less than 0.3%. This steel is often used for machine constructions that rub against each other, screws, etc. because it is very ductile. However, the surface hardness of this steel is relatively low. In this research, a milling machine is used as the main tool for processing steel. The process of machining steel using milling machines has experienced significant development by sharing innovations to produce quality workpieces. Surface roughness is the main parameter in assessing the quality of machining results, and this research aims to determine the effect of Coolant Oil Base and Coolant Water Base coolant variations on the surface roughness of ST 37 Steel. The results of this research show that coolant variations have a significant effect on the surface roughness value of ST Steel specimens. 37. By using Coolant Oil Base and Coolant Water Base you can reduce the level of surface roughness to a lower level (smoother). This research took a variety of coolants as samples, namely Coolant Oil Base and Coolant Water Base to measure the average value of surface roughness on ST 37 Steel.
